My favorite Italian restaurant in the San Francisco Financial District. Excellent home made pasta and sauces. Food prices are within reason. Cocktails are well made and again prices are within reason. Host and owner Martino is well versed in extensive wine list. Private dining rooms available for larger parties. We made a reservation at Palio for dinner on a Friday based on the positive reviews. The restaurant must be focused on a lunch crowd because I think they close at 8 p.m. When we arrived, my wife and I were the only customers in the restaurant (other than a private party in a separate room) which seemed like a bad sign. We shared the burrata appetizer but the dish was overwhelmed by the fennel/olive salad that was served with the burrata. My wife had an average pizza which came with what appeared to be a pre-made crust . My main dish, paparadelle with tomatoes and asparagus, was fine but nothing special. Service was warm and friendly and the restaurant itself is well decorated. Another odd thing - the music in the restaurant was an odd mix of terrible 70s songs. This place has potential but the food needs an upgrade if they want to compete with some of the other restaurants in the area.
